Compliance & Trade Management

  • Ensure compliance with U.S. Export Administration Regulations (EAR) and all applicable transportation regulations.

  • Ensure export shipments comply with Automated Export System (AES) requirements.

  • Ensure compliance with hazardous materials regulations, including IATA, IMDG, and DOT requirements.

  • Ensure compliance with solid wood packing material regulations (ISPM 15).

  • Ensure export documentation is complete, accurate, and compliant with destination country requirements.

  • Ensure certificates of origin and supporting trade documentation are properly prepared and maintained.

  • Maintain working knowledge of import and export regulations impacting Revlon transportation operations.

  • Support cargo security initiatives and maintain knowledge of CTPAT requirements.
